  1. Chantal St-Cyr Hébert OC (born 1954) is a Canadian journalist and political commentator . Life and career. Hébert was born on April 24, 1954, in Ottawa, Ontario. She is the oldest of five children. In 1966 her family moved to Toronto where the 12-year-old was enrolled in École secondaire catholique Monseigneur-de-Charbonnel.
